Understanding the LTV Ratio: copyright Loan Risk and Reward
The world of decentralized finance (DeFi) offers tremendous opportunities for lenders and borrowers alike. One key concept in DeFi lending is the loan-to-value (LTV) ratio, a metric that determines the proportion of a copyright asset's value that can be borrowed against. Comprehending the LTV ratio is crucial for managing risk and optimizing rewards in the realm of copyright lending. A higher LTV ratio means a larger loan amount relative to the collateral, which indicates greater potential for profit but also intensifies the risk of liquidation if market prices change adversely.
Furthermore, numerous DeFi platforms may utilize varying LTV ratios based on factors such as the category of copyright asset used as collateral, the borrower's creditworthiness, and market fluctuation. Therefore, it is essential for lenders to meticulously research and compare different platforms to discover those that align with their threshold for risk.
